Chapter 73: Interrogation
“What’s her name?” Xiao Lin tried to find some topics of conversation with Gu Xiaoyue.
“@%&” Gu Xiaoyue said in the common language.
“What?”
“Her name. The pronunciation is just like that; there’s no way to translate it.”
Gu Xiaoyue hugged her knees as she looked at the bonfire, suddenly saying, “I roughly investigated the goods they were sending just now; most of it were different kinds of alcohol, probably to be sent to the soldiers at the border. There were also some weird-looking animals, probably used for transportation.”
Xiao Lin laughed out loud, “I think I know what those animals are. I don’t really know what the Normans call it, but the academies call them camel fowls.”
“Camel fowls?”
“Yeah, I heard that those animals actually have similar genes to chickens, and somewhat look like them too. However, they have similar traits to camels as well, being that they can tolerate hunger and thirst very well. They are widely used as transportation in the deserted and hotter areas of Planet Norma.” Xiao Lin explained very intently. Even though he never went to the library before, he still saw camel fowls that were reared by Department Head Song.
…
Gu Xiaoyue looked at Xiao Lin with her bright eyes in silence and said after a while, “That team of people are either dead or caught at the moment. This is our only chance; it might even be the best solution to the exam.”
Xiao Lin furrowed his eyebrows and said with some hesitation, “I know what you’re getting at, but there are way too many variables. It’s way too risky. I don’t think the chances of success are all that high.”
Gu Xiaoyue did not have much of an expression. “Then I’ll just bring a few men with me; you and the rest of them can bring the injured out of Sunset Canyon first to complete the compulsory task.”
Xiao Lin answered resolutely, “No way!”
Gu Xiaoyue blinked at him, her expression as calm as always. Xiao Lin and her were not mere acquaintances, so he immediately understood what the look meant: ‘Who are you to control me!’

Xiao Lin was furious, and said in agitation, “Have you thought of the consequences! Your lifespan… If you fail, you’ll…”
The Norman woman looked up at that moment, staring at Xiao Lin for a moment before quickly burying her head back down.
Gu Xiaoyue pushed her glasses, calmly saying, “The chances of success are quite high.”
“Bullsh*t!” Xiao Lin raised his voice by a bit and he stared into her eyes. “Don’t think I don’t know what you’re thinking. You want to disguise yourself as a Norman merchant and poison the alcohol while infiltrating the army camp! I’ve thought of it too, but the chances of success are way too low!”
“That might just be the solution.”
Xiao Lin was extremely angry at that point. “Screw the solution! How are you going to get in? Why would these Normans help us? Don’t forget: the reason they attacked us was because they saw through our identity! We’re invaders in this world. We’re absolutely the villains here!”
Gu Xiaoyue tilted her head and earnestly explained, “Even during the War of Resistance against Japan, there were traitors on both sides.”
Xiao Lin rubbed his eyes, “Do you think these people are Norman traitors? Ah, it’s not the time to discuss that. The only reason they would help us is if we threaten them or if we give them some benefit. We don’t have any benefits we can give them, so we can only threaten them. Would you trust them if we just threaten them? If they decide to betray us in the army camp, then we’ll be facing two large squadrons of infantry and one medium squadron of wolf cavalry; we wouldn’t even be able to retreat at that point!”
Gu Xiaoyue was still stubborn, “Then we can just kill off these people and I’ll go there myself. I can speak the language as well!”
Xiao Lin looked at the Norman woman who refused to talk, smiling bitterly. “You’re saying you want to kill off these people right in front of their faces; that’s not very good… Don’t even think about lying to me, you’re only at LV3 with your language skills, even if you can sort of grasp the basics, you have no understanding of anything remotely complicated. The most important thing is, no matter the accuracy, the phrases or the accent, it’s way easy to tell you apart. Don’t forget, if this woman knows any of the troops there, then your identity would immediately be exposed as well!”

“I know, but the possibility of success is still there. You can’t deny that.”
Xiao Lin felt a wave of frustration; she was not wrong. If they managed to disguise themselves as merchants and infiltrate the army camp, the first optional task would be completed very easily; they could even possibly complete the second optional task and kill the leader of the wolf cavalry squadron too.
It was very risky, but from the perspective of the academy, should optional tasks all not come with risk in the first place? The difficulty of the test would definitely be set so that not everyone could complete the optional tasks. Weighing the risks against the benefits was up to themselves in the end.
Gu Xiaoyue was right; that might be the correct solution. Judge Academy managed to complete the tasks all those years ago, even though they were grossly outnumbered, so they could very possibly have used these merchants as well. After capturing these merchants, Xiao Lin had considered the possibility as well, but very quickly shot himself down.
Gu Xiaoyue only had two years left in her life. Xiao Lin could take the risk, everyone else in their class could as well, except for this girl. She did not have any capital to risk!
Next to the bonfire, the two of them fell into an awkward silence.
Xiao Lin did not understand. Gu Xiaoyue did not seem like someone who did not care for her life; after all, she was the one who showed immense interest in increasing her lifespan during admissions. She might look very gentle and quiet, but she had very strong opinions. Xiao Lin understood very well that he had very little chance of changing her views.
The next day, a lot of them recovered quite a bit. However, the few injured ones were still not in good shape, so after some discussion, everyone agreed to continue resting there.
There had been some results from interrogating the Normans. They had already started doing it yesterday after capturing them, but there were no visible results. One of the reasons was language, but the Normans were also very stubborn. No matter what they asked, they would only constantly repeat a few sentences.
During the start, no one understood them. However, after a few repeats, they managed to make out a few curse words, even without Gu Xiaoyue’s translating.
The next day, after everyone had recovered quite a bit, they were no longer so forgiving. After being poisoned, attacked, and almost dying, even if it was just a simulated environment, it would still have cost them ten years of their lives, so a lot of people were absolutely furious. The perfect place to vent their frustrations were right in front of them.
No one used any overly cruel methods of torture, but they beat the Normans up with their fists and feet, even using their belts and other tools. Xiao Lin silently allowed it, but a few girls could not stand the sight of it. However, they had still gone through a whole month’s worth of training in the academy, on top of the fact that they were harmed by the Normans yesterday, almost losing their lives. The girls turned around in silence and did not stop it.
Gu Xiaoyue was the only one who had a LV3 in the language, so she had to stay there to translate; otherwise, the interrogation would be meaningless. However, facing such a gruesome scene, the girl acted as if everything was normal. She even said that if it was not enough, she did not mind helping out with her magic…
